当前位置: 主页 > 前端开发

前端学习路线-前端学习浏览器

发布时间:2023-03-14 09:09   浏览次数:次   作者:佚名

大家好,我是前端乐哥~

这份学习路线图我参考了不少前端经典书籍,像红宝石《JavaScript高级程序设计》,也听取了具有腾讯、字节跳动、阿里巴巴等大厂项目经验老司机们的意见,并且根据每年已就业的学生给我的反馈,对这份学习路线图不断地进行更新调整,如果你学前端的目的就是为了找工作,那么这就是你想要的学习路线图↓↓↓

前端学习路线图(2022最新版本)

前端学习路线_前端学习浏览器_前端开发需要学习什么?

前端乐哥原创

高清版本可以直接+我:qingle101

前端路线大纲(2022最新版本)

新手入门阶段:HTML5+CSS3+PC端实战项目→响应式项目实战→移动端web

JavaScript阶段:JavaScript语法→JavaScript核心Web APIs→jQuery及数据交互 & 异步编程AJAX→jQuery项目实战→ES6+JavaScript高级面向对象

前端学习浏览器_前端学习路线_前端开发需要学习什么?

Vue框架开发: Nodejs→框架基础→Webpack→框架进阶→Vue2+项目实战

微信小程序:原生微信小程序

Vue3项目实战:TypeScript→Vue3.2→Vite2→Element Plus→后台管理系统项目实战

React框架开发:React→类组件→函数式组件→Hooks→React项目实战

前端学习路线_前端学习浏览器_前端开发需要学习什么?

前端学习阶段介绍(2022最新版本)

第一阶段:

前端学习浏览器_前端开发需要学习什么?_前端学习路线

技术介绍:HTML5和CSS3是用来制作网页最基本的布局和美化页面的两个大神器,他们就是来美化我们网页外观的。

阶段内容介绍:第一个阶段通过HTML5和CSS3的讲解,能够使用弹性布局实现一个PC端页面项目,使用媒体查询实现一个响应式网页项目,使用移动端适配原理实现一个移动端web项目。

前端学习浏览器_前端学习路线_前端开发需要学习什么?

第二阶段:

技术介绍:JavaScript用来实现页面的各种动效还有和后端的数据交互。我们看到页面上的一些动画,轮播图,点击切换,鼠标移上等等的交互,页面给我们的一些反馈,都是由JavaScript来完成的。

阶段内容介绍:系统地学习JavaScript,你可以从最基础的JavaScript语法ECMAScript开始学习,然后开始学习进阶中的DOM和BOM操作,jQuery中重点看AJAX数据交互,实现一个jQuery资讯项目,达到数据请求和渲染页面的效果。最后重点学习高级阶段的ES6语法,高级面向对象的知识以及一些常用的JavaScript面试题。

前端开发需要学习什么?_前端学习浏览器_前端学习路线

前端学习路线_前端学习浏览器_前端开发需要学习什么?

前端学习路线_前端开发需要学习什么?_前端学习浏览器

第三阶段:

技术介绍:Vue框架是目前国内最为流行的前端框架,即前端网站项目的高级开发工具。但在学Vue之前,我们需要用Node来作为开发环境。

阶段内容介绍:Node阶段中能够给书写ES6模块化语法,能够了解跨域得解决方案,书写接口给我们前端提供数据。Vue阶段中先学习Vue全家桶,基于国内还有许多项目是Vue2来维护,这个阶段会系统地介绍Vue2。然后利用学到的Vue2技术去实现一个企业内部正在使用的PC端的电商积分商城真实项目。

前端学习浏览器_前端开发需要学习什么?_前端学习路线

前端学习浏览器_前端开发需要学习什么?_前端学习路线

第四阶段:

前端开发需要学习什么?_前端学习路线_前端学习浏览器

技术介绍:原生微信小程序也是目前小程序生态中最火的开发框架,因为微信用户基数大,很多商家愿意定制微信小程序进行商用。又由于微信小程序语言和前端语言及前端开发思维和写法很多都一致,所以微信小程序也是当代前端开发者的必备技能。

阶段内容介绍:由于前面已经系统学习了Vue2框架。在这个阶段会最快速地给大家介绍微信开发者工具的正确使用前端学习路线,小程序的基本语法,然后开始项目实战。这个阶段能够完成一个微信小程序端的电商项目。

前端学习路线_前端学习浏览器_前端开发需要学习什么?

第五阶段:

技术介绍:Vue3是Vue框架中最新的一个版本,也是目前一线城市新项目中会去使用的一个前端开发框架。TypeScript是一种新的语法规范,按照这种新语法规范写出来的项目将更加严谨和规范,更易于维护,也是企业中可能会和Vue3配合使用到的技术。

阶段内容介绍:这个阶段会给大家介绍到TypeScript的语法规范,Vue3的新特性,Vue2和Vue3的区别,最后能够完成一个企业级的Vite2+Vue3.2 + TypeScript + Element-Plus电商后台管理系统项目,采用ECharts5图表库完成商城首页数据展示、并实现商品推荐管理、商品详情管理、商品分类管理、购物车管理、个人中心管理、升级版用户权限管理等等。

前端学习浏览器_前端开发需要学习什么?_前端学习路线

前端学习路线_前端学习浏览器_前端开发需要学习什么?

第六阶段:

技术介绍:React也是国内前端流行框架之一。如果能够学懂React,有React项目经验,会更受企业欢迎。面试成功率也会比较高。

阶段内容介绍:这个阶段会给大家介绍React常用的基本语法,像经典的JSX语法,组件传值,生命周期函数,路由原理,React路由,状态管理ReactRedux,类组件,函数式组件,常用ReactHooks,高阶组件等。在项目阶段会学习到叩丁狼在使用的一个题库项目,项目是采用官方脚手架create-react-app+material-UI框架的移动端项目,解决移动端适配及ipad适配兼容的方案。

前端学习路线_前端学习浏览器_前端开发需要学习什么?

前端学习路线_前端学习浏览器_前端开发需要学习什么?

我知道我有很多B站的粉丝都是自学前端的,只要是自学的小伙伴就一定会遇到这个问题:遇到bug,技术论坛查半天都解决不了,甚至是不知道怎么描述这个bug,查无可查。

所以我建立了一个社群:“乐哥和他的朋友们”,技术问题大家直接截图发在群里,我会在课余时间解答大家的疑问,不存在解决不了的bug。

还有来自五湖四海的前端小伙伴一起交流、相互帮助,后续我还会在群里发布前端实习岗位。+我:qingle101 之后回复“1”,我就拉你进群~

ps.领到路线图的小伙伴们,记得一键三连支持一下前端学习路线,十分感谢~